What you will do:

Prepare and evaluate new product proposals.
Undertake laboratory-scale product development and prepare samples for assessment.
Assess new raw materials and collaborate with suppliers.
Provide technical support to commercial teams.
Support R&D projects and data collection.
Keep up to date with industry innovations.
Produce quality documentation and ensure processes are right first time. What you'll need to succeed:

A degree in Chemistry, Food Science, Biochemistry, Forensic Science, or a related field
Strong written and verbal communication skills
Microsoft Office proficiency
Customer-facing experience and a UK driver's licence are desirable.What's on offer:

A starting salary of up to £25,500, rising to £27,000 after probation.
Pension scheme, potential annual bonus, 24 days holiday plus bank holidays
Flexible working: You will work 8 hours per day, Monday to Friday, with start times between 7:30 am and 9:30 am

Biotech Jobs Employer Hotlist 2025: 50 UK Companies Actively Hiring Right Now 

Bookmark this guide – we refresh it every quarter so you always know who’s really expanding their life‑science teams. The UK biotechnology scene is on a tear in 2025. Venture & follow‑on funding hit £3.5 billion last year, up 94 % on 2023, and Q1 2025 alone brought in another £924 million of equity for scaling therapeutics, diagnostics & deep‑tech platforms  bioindustry.org. Meanwhile, Westminster’s new industrial strategy pledges a record £86 billion for science & tech, with life sciences top of the eight “high‑growth” priority sectors . The consequence? Hiring is white‑hot. From big‑pharma giants to gene‑editing start‑ups, employers need research scientists, QC analysts, bioprocess engineers, bioinformaticians, regulatory specialists & commercial leads – right now.
